Lady Tigers drop tough, five-set home match

Posted

The St. James High volleyball team dropped a heartbreaking, five-set match at home to Chamois 3-2 (12-25, 25-14, 25-15, 23-25, 15-12) Friday, Oct. 3 at the St. James High gym.

Junior Adalee Richardson had nine kills and sophomore Brynlee Costoplos five kills for the Lady Tigers while sophomore Seble Stutzman had seven aces and six digs.

No junior varsity match was held.

Tuesday, Sept. 30 St. James were swept at Cuba 3-0 (25-13, 25-14, 25-14). Richardson had two kills and a block; sophomore Aubrey Lind two assists, and freshman Ella Marcee and senior Isabelle Bolte each had five digs. Cuba also won the junior varsity match 2-0 (25-8, 25-8).

And in the Hermann Tournament Monday, Sept. 29 the Lady Tigers lost three matches 2-0, to Washington (25-7, 25-9); to St. Francis Borgia (25-1, 25-14), and to Owensville (25-12, 25-14).

This week St. James was slated to host Linn Monday, Oct. 6 on Lady Tiger Pink-Out Night; host New Haven Tuesday, Oct. 7 on STJ Senior Night, and play at St. Clair Thursday, Oct. 9 (5 p.m.).
